Biography

Marta Kaminska is a researcher at McGill University specializing in the fields of Epidemiology and Biostatistics, with a focus on Occupational Health. Her expertise includes the study of respiratory issues and neurological diseases, particularly those related to sleep-disordered breathing such as obstructive sleep apnea (OSA). Dr. Kaminska's research encompasses two main themes: the interaction between OSA and central nervous system disorders, such as multiple sclerosis and Parkinson's disease; and the respiratory care aspects in patients with neuromuscular diseases, including amyotrophic lateral sclerosis (ALS). In her work, she investigates various methods for measuring respiratory strength, lung volume, and recruitment maneuvers that aim to enhance ventilation techniques at home. Additionally, she explores the implications of treating OSA in improving quality of life for patients suffering from these conditions.
